WebTwenty-seven patients (32%) had pulmonary cryptococcosis. C. neoformans was cultured from bronchoalveolar lavage (BAL) or pleural fluid in 25 cases; the remaining two patients had cryptococcal antigen (CA) detected in BAL fluid and C. neoformans cultured from other sites. All but one of the 27 patients had detectable CA in serum.
